THE BIG ANNOUNCEMENT!!!
Wednesday, February 4th, 2009ok so i wasnt sure when i was ever gonna get to finally say what i am working on but it looks like today is the day! i have been collaborating for some time with bill ayers on a graphic novel version of his well-loved text, to teach. it’s going to be really amazing! here is a panel from the proposal draft that says it all:

that’s not a great indication of what the final book will look like… really, there’s not a lot to show just yet as the script has only recently been completed and is going through some edits/revisions. i’m just starting up the pencils for the final book and i’ve been doing lots of character sketches:



so there you go, that’s what the big mystery has been all this time. that’s why i went to chicago and that’s why there have been so many drawings of classrooms and bill ayers on my blog for the past 6 months or so. oh, yes, and thats also why i had a forrest gumpesque cameo on bill o’reilly.
the book is scheduled for release in spring 2010. yikes! i’d better get back to work!!!
